eToro supports more than 20 currencies for deposits, such as USD, EUR, GBP, and AUD. However, the specific currencies available to you depend on your country of residence and the eToro entity handling your account. As a result, not all supported currencies may be visible or accessible to every user when making a deposit.

My findings revealed that they support over 20 different currencies, which I've detailed in this table for easy reference:
| Country | Local Currency |
| Australia | AUD |
| Czech Republic | CZK |
| Denmark | DKK |
| European Countries | EUR |
| Hungary | HUF |
| Indonesia | IDR |
| Malaysia | MYR |
| Norway | NOK |
| Philippines | PHP |
| Poland | PLN |
| Singapore | SGD |
| Sweden | SEK |
| Switzerland | CHF |
| UK | GBP |
| USA | USD |
| Vietnam | VND |
An interesting aspect I discovered is that the range of available currencies varies based on your country of residence. In my personal experience, when attempting to deposit funds, I was presented with only a few options: USD, EUR, GBP, and AUD.
This prompted me to reach out to eToro's support team for clarification. They confirmed that the currency options indeed depend on your country of residence and the specific eToro entity managing your account. This means that while this broker supports a diverse array of currencies, not all of them will be visible or available to every user during the eToro deposit process.
